Why Do You Have Low TikTok Views?
Many factors could cause your video to have low views. Here are a few of them and some ways to stop them:
The 200-view Jail
Most times, if you can’t get past 200 views on TikTok, then you are probably in the “200-view jail.”
After each video upload, the TikTok algorithm sends your video to the fyp of 200-300 people. If those people all watch, like, and engage, then TikTok would continue sending it to other users. If those users don’t like and watch, that means your video didn’t get any engagement.
As soon as your video’s engagement dies down, TikTok won’t show it on other users’ feeds. That is why some of your videos will see only 200-300 views. So, the best way to solve this issue is to create unique and eye-catching content.
Lack of Originality and Quality
Creating content that is lacking in originality could also be a reason for your negative views. Nobody wants to keep watching copy-pasted content.
Viewers are drawn to unique and engaging content, so make sure that yours is among them. If you can’t give that, they’ll just scroll past in search of alternatives.
Not Following Trends
Neglecting trends is another pitfall you need to avoid. Always keep up with the top trends so you can maintain an active audience on TikTok.
This point might seem to contradict the earlier one, but it doesn’t. Trends make videos blow up on TikTok. However, putting your spin on it can elevate your attempt at the trend or challenge even more.
So, attempt those challenges, add trending sounds to your videos, and ensure that you are always up to date.
Shadowban!
A shadow ban on TikTok means that your videos are visible, but only to you. This usually happens when you’ve violated TikTok’s community guidelines, causing TikTok to lock your videos in social media jail.
So, make sure your videos don’t violate any guidelines. Read up on TikTok’s community guidelines if you have to.
Know Your Niche
Knowing your niche and sticking to it would heighten your chances for a positive feedback.
The entire point of TikTok’s algorithm is to find which viewers would like your videos. If you post about different things at once, the algorithm may unintentionally show your video to the wrong audience. That would, in turn, have a negative impact on the number of views you get.
So, you could either decide to entertain or educate, and whichever you choose, you have to stick to it.
